Why Muscle Pain Occurs After Exercise

Muscle pain after exercise, commonly referred to as delayed onset muscle soreness (DOMS), is a familiar experience for many individuals, particularly those engaging in intense or unfamiliar physical activity. This type of muscle pain usually peaks within 24 to 48 hours after exercise and can be mild to severe. While muscle soreness after exercise is a natural part of the body’s recovery process, it can be uncomfortable and may interfere with your regular workout routine. Understanding why muscle pain occurs after exercise can help you manage and alleviate it more effectively. The Causes of Muscle Pain After Exercise

  1. Microtears in Muscle Fibers

    One of the primary reasons muscle pain occurs after exercise is due to tiny tears in the muscle fibers. When you push your muscles beyond their usual limit, such as during strength training or intense cardiovascular exercises, you create microscopic damage in the muscle tissue. As the body repairs these microtears, it leads to inflammation and soreness, which is the muscle’s natural way of recovering and growing stronger.

  2. Lactic Acid Build-Up

    During intense physical activity, your muscles use energy faster than your body can supply oxygen, leading to the production of lactic acid. While lactic acid is often blamed for muscle soreness, it is not the direct cause of DOMS. However, the build-up of lactic acid can contribute to temporary muscle discomfort. Once the lactic acid is flushed out of the body post-exercise, the soreness generally subsides.

  3. Inflammation and Swelling

    In response to the muscle fiber damage, your body’s inflammatory processes kick in to heal the muscles. This causes swelling and stiffness in the affected muscles, leading to the familiar pain you feel after a strenuous workout. This inflammation is a sign that your body is actively repairing and strengthening the muscle tissue.

  4. Eccentric Muscle Contractions

    Eccentric contractions, which occur when a muscle lengthens while under tension (such as when lowering weights or running downhill), are particularly responsible for inducing soreness. These contractions create more muscle strain and result in more microtears, making your muscles sore after exercise. This type of activity is commonly associated with greater post-exercise muscle pain.

  5. Lack of Proper Warm-Up and Cool-Down

    If you skip a proper warm-up before exercise or fail to cool down afterward, your muscles may not be adequately prepared for the intensity of the workout. Warm-ups help prepare your muscles for exertion, while cool-downs help in the recovery process. Without these crucial steps, the likelihood of experiencing muscle pain increases.

When to Seek Medical Attention

While muscle soreness after exercise is typically harmless, there are instances when it may indicate a more serious issue. Consult a healthcare professional if:

  • The pain is severe or doesn’t improve after a few days.
  • You experience swelling, bruising, or unusual weakness.
  • You notice any sharp or stabbing pain during or after exercise.
  • You are unable to move the affected muscle or joint.
